Tennessee SB 1240 (112) — Education, Dept. of - As enacted, directs the department to provide career and technical education opportunities for students in middle school; requires an LEA to provide students in seventh or eighth grade with information on available career and technical education programs upon administering a career aptitude assessment. - Amends TCA Title 49.
